問題タブ [gulp-livereload]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
gulp-livereload - CSSのみが変更された場合、Gulp livereloadはページ全体をリロードします
Gulp タスクに livereload を追加しました。CSSファイルを編集するときを除いて、ページCSSだけでなくページ全体が更新されます。
更新以下のリンクから次のコードを試しましたが、同じことを行います。http://www.roelvanlisdonk.nl/?p=4675
これと同じ動作: https://laracasts.com/discuss/channels/tips/proper-way-to-use-livereload-with-laravel-elixir
次のことを試しましたが、ライブ リロード ブラウザ プラグインをオンにしようとすると、ライブ リロード サーバーが見つからないと表示されます。 gulp: 更新せずにブラウザーを更新する方法 (css の変更のみ)
gulp - 別の端末で livereload gulp が機能しない
gulp ファイルの livereload に問題があります。
livereload.listen()
監視タスクの一部として実行すると、機能します。
ただし、監視する前に別の用語ウィンドウで別のタスクとしてライブ リロードを起動すると、機能しません。
// ある端末で gulp lr を実行し、別の端末で gulp watch を実行します。
gulp-connect
プラグインを使用してみましたが、同じ結果が得られました。個別に実行されている監視タスクに関する何か。すべてのケースで livereload がブラウザーにロードされていることを確認でき、正しく実行されていることを確認できます。
何が起こっているのか、これらを 2 つのタスクとして実行することは可能ですか (タスクを 1 つに結合することに興味がないことに注意してください。それはこの質問の目的ではありません)。
google-chrome - Gulp livereload が MAMP で機能しない
MAMP を使用して livereload を実行するように gulp をセットアップしようとしています。これが私のgulpfileです:
ご覧のとおり、gulpfile は、要素ディレクトリ内のファイルに変更が加えられるたびにキャッシュをクリアしてブラウザーをリロードし、scss ファイルが変更されるたびに sass をコンパイルしてブラウザーをリロードすることになっています。キャッシュのクリアと sass のコンパイルは正常に機能し、どちらもそれぞれの関数で console.log メッセージを吐き出します。
私が問題を抱えているのは、ブラウザをリロードするために livereload を取得することです。livereload が機能していることはわかっていますが、実際にはブラウザーをまったくターゲットにしていません。端末に のようなメッセージが表示されるためです/Applications/MAMP/htdocs/assets/styles/css/style.css reloaded
。
node.js - Gulp 接続でエラー「listen EADDRINUSE」が表示される 8080
シンプルな gulpfile.js があります: シンプルな gulpfile.js があります: シンプルな gulpfile.js があります: シンプルな gulpfile.js があります: シンプルな gulpfile.js があります: シンプルな gulpfile.js があります:シンプルな gulpfile.js:シンプルな gulpfile.js があります
サーバー.js
アプリケーションを実行すると、このエラーが発生します。
コンソール